Illustrator: Steven LentonPacked with jokes, non-stop action, and enticing wish-fulfilment fantasies all put across with the author’s usual supreme wit, his latest story never lets up for a moment. Reading it is the literary equivalent of jumping on to a merry-go-round offering dizzying fun for all those up for it. The plot describes how a group of primary school children manage first to enter a film shoot and finally make it to America for the Oscar ceremony. All totally impossible of course, and this becomes even clearer when one of the subsidiary characters turns out to be quite literally a guardian angel. But there are also authentic descriptions of what really goes on in film sets plus frequent quotations from Shakespeare. These are mouthed by Ms Greenwood, the children’s amiable and scholarly teacher also up for any challenge herself.
This author never disappoints, and this story is yet another triumph for all readers save those looking for a quieter life in their fiction. So much happens at such a pace there are moments when it is not entirely clear what is actually going on, with sub-plots often breeding further sub-plots as if there was no tomorrow. Jokes speed by so fast there is barely time to appreciate one before it is capped by another. ‘It takes a lot of make-up to make it look like you’re not wearing make-up,’ explains Make-Up Meghan as she is applying her skills to one of the children. The same could be said about this story: it takes a lot of skill to construct a narrative that feels so utterly spontaneous. Readers in search of a wildly inventive story from an author of such talent need look no further. Steven Lenton’s black and white illustrations add an extra treat.
